Learning outcomes

After successful completion of the course, students are able to explain the advantages of the use of BIM (Building Information Modelling), explain basic BIM terms, name and describe the differences between an integral planning method and a consecutive planning method, distinguish, list and explain award models in the planning and execution phases, and understand and explain the basics of cost and schedule planning.
Furthermore, the students are able to describe the approach of the BIM-based material building fit developed at TU Wien and to describe the benefits achieved through its use.

Subject of course

Practice part:

  •    Simulation of the planning process in the planning team
  •     Data preparation from a BIM model
  •     Cost calculation based on the BIM model
  •     Rough schedule creation based on the BIM model
  •     Construction phase simulation based on time scheduling
  •     Assessment of the recyclability, through the creation of a material passport


Lecture part:

  •     Introduction to the Approach to Integral Planning Processes
  •     Introduction to the BIM planning method
  •     Introduction to BIM-supported cost calculation
  •     Introduction to BIM-supported scheduling
  •     Introduction to the topic "material passport"

Information about the practice part:

The exercise will take place parallel to the lecture as group work in probably teams of 4. The task of the exercise will be presented in a kick-off. The team division will be carried out via TUWEL. Participation in the kick-off is essentialand for organisational reasons, registration for the LV is only possible up to the specified time. If you are unable to attend the kick-off, you can apologize by e-mail. Due to organizational reasons, we unfortunately cannot accept subsequent registration.

This semester you will be provided with BIM models, which are composed of BIM object catalogs. These models will be supplemented with cost- and schedule-relevant data and further costs and dates will be calculated. In addition, a recycling evaluation of the model is calculated with subsequent optimization.

During the semester, meetings will take place in which you will show your progress and receive feedback from your supervisor. In the course of the final presentation, you will present your results.

Examination modalities

The overall grade for "VU Planungsprozesse mit BIM" is obtained by taking into account the partial grades of the lecture exam (weighting: 30%) as well as the exercise (weighting: 70%), whereby the performance achieved in the corrections as well as the final presentation is evaluated. For a positive overall assessment, both the lecture examination and the exercise must be passed positively. The overall grade is transmitted in TISS.
